Starbucks Pumpkin Bread

An easy quick bread recipe for copy cat Starbuck's Pumpkin Bread!
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time50 minutes
Cooling Time30 minutes
Total Time1 hour 35 minutes
Course: Bread
Cuisine: American
Servings: 12 slices
Calories: 189kcal

Ingredients

  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• ½ cup brown sugar
  • ¾ cup pumpkin puree
  • ½ cup unsweetened applesauce
  • ¼ cup vegetable oil
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• ½ teaspoon baking pow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1 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½ teaspoon ground ginger
  • ½ te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• ¼ teaspoon ground cloves
  • 1 ½ cups unbleached all-purpose flour

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Line a 8x4" loaf pan with parchment and then spray with cooking spray.
  • In a large bowl, whisk together the granulated sugar, brown sugar, pumpkin, applesauce, oil, eggs, and vanilla extract.
  • Add the baking soda, baking powder, salt, and spices and mix to combine.
  • Add the flour and mix until combined.
  • Pour batter into the prepared pan.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 50-60 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  • I usually check mine around 40-45 minutes and cover with foil so the top does not get too brown.
  • Let the bread sit in the pan for 10 minutes and then remove the bread from the pan. Let it cool on a cooling rack.
  • Slice and enjoy!

Notes

Storage - store bread either in the bread pan topped with plastic wrap or in an airtight container, for up to 5-6 days in the refrigerator.
Use pumpkin purée, not pumpkin pie filling – purée gives you pure pumpkin flavor, while pie filling has added sugar and spices that throw off the balance.
Drain excess liquid if needed – some canned pumpkin can be watery; blotting it with a paper towel helps prevent soggy bread.
Don’t overmix the batter – stir until just combined to keep the crumb tender instead of tough.
